बुद्धिहीन तनु जानिके सुमिरौं पवनकुमार ।
बल बुद्धि बिद्या देहु मोहिं हरहु कलेस बिकार ।।
buddhihīna tanu jānike sumirau pavankumāra ।
bala buddhi bidyā dehu mohi harahu kalesa bikāra ।।
Fully aware of the deficiency of my intelligence, I concentrate my attention on Pavan Kumar and humbly ask for strength, intelligence and true knowledge to relieve me of all blemishes, causing pain.
What is a havan?
A havan is a sacred Vedic ritual in which offerings are made into a consecrated fire while chanting mantras or hymns.
Fire represents purification. Through this ritual, we are going to purify the land of our new ashrama as well as purify our minds by invoking Lord Hanuman to grant us selflessness, devotion, and wisdom.

What are the benefits of a havan?
Physical: A havan is a way of purifying the atmosphere and spreading positive energy.
Psychological: The rhythmic chanting, sacred environment, and act of offering help reduce agitation and increase purity and calmness.
Spiritual: Vedic rituals are meant to harmonize the individual with the larger cosmic order so that they are in tune with totality.
In the process of this havan, two powerful energies of sound and heat are invoked which combine to produce a powerful, positive energy which benefits the physical, psychological and spiritual well being of every one.
